On this course, you are not required to learn HTML markup. However there are a couple of handy wiki markup code you can use to improve page layout. In this section, we also provide tips for improving layout of pages for mobile responsive design, things you should avoid and suggestions for troubleshooting outline pages with syntax errors.

Useful wiki markup code

Markup Purpose
<br> Single forced line break

Sometimes the author must manually insert a line break to text which follows to start on a new line.
